Trump's declaration that the Iran nuclear agreement is terminated represents a significant geopolitical escalation with immediate market consequences. The statement triggers a risk-off rotation as investors flee equities amid heightened Middle East tensions and renewed concerns about potential military conflict in a critical oil-producing region.

Crude oil surges on supply uncertainty and potential regional disruption scenarios. Energy sector assets rally on the prospect of sustained elevated petroleum prices, benefiting integrated oil majors and exploration companies. Conversely, equities experience broad pressure as the market prices in stagflationary headwinds—higher energy costs without corresponding growth acceleration.

Technology and growth-sensitive sectors underperform most sharply in this environment, as rising energy inflation and geopolitical risk premiums compress valuations. Rate-sensitive equities and cyclicals face headwinds from both the immediate market shock and the potential for central banks to maintain elevated rate policy longer to combat energy-driven inflation.

Sector implication: Energy outperformance creates a classic safe-haven divergence where commodity producers benefit while equity markets retreat. This dynamic typically persists until geopolitical clarity emerges or energy prices stabilize, creating a challenging backdrop for broad equity index performance.
